Automatic Volume Control Problem in PD3
A problem has been found in the automatic volume control (AVC) circuit. It occurs only on units # 17 through # 47, and affects the AVC action when in SSB mode. The fix can be left out indefinitely without causing damage. However, if you wish to experiment with the circuit, you will probably want to put it in before proceeding. January 31, 2010.
